An informatively illustrated guide to business principles by a professor, entrepreneur, consultant, executive, and Harvard Business School graduate.
Success in business--and in business school--calls for a broad knowledge base and the ability to turn it into action. This accessible book provides a thorough grounding in the principles most essential to the study and practice of business, from corporate organization to maintaining customer satisfaction. Lessons include:
- key elements of organizational philosophy, structure, culture, and behavior
- ways to grow a business in new and existing markets
- why fast-growing companies may be chronically short on cash
- how to manage and interpret data when weighing a decision
- how to run a meeting most effectively
- how social and environmental responsibility can be good for business
101 Things I Learned(R) in Business School will appeal to students seeking traction in a demanding curriculum, to self-made entrepreneurs looking to improve their business practices, and to seasoned professionals seeking a refresher on core principles.
